Both the Utrecht Psalter and the Ebbo Gospel were Carolingian-inspired books. These books were forms of manuscripts that made use of "ink drawings with linear energy." They were also made during the ninth century period when the Carolingian empire was the main force or leading empire in the empire in western and central Europe around the period of Middle Ages beginning.
